WindMil - Contingency Study


Allows users to establish an emergency switch plan.

Contingency Study analyzes electrical distribution systems to determine an optimal system switching configuration for carrying load when system elements are removed from service.  Multiple outage situations may be set to run sequentially. 

With Contingency Study, users can establish emergency switching plans.  Operations staff uses an emergency switching plan to restore load during an extended outage.  Based on the options selected, Contingency Study analyzes an outage situation to determine the switching configuration that serves the maximum possible load without violating loading and voltage limits. 

Contingency Study can also recognize system improvements that, if implemented before an outage, can increase the power restoration via alternative methods. 

  • Runs individual or multiple outage scenarios sequentially
  • Reports include individual switching operations and new feeder loading conditions
  • Ability to modify circuit model during Contingency Scenario and run Voltage Drops to see what is necessary to complete alternate feed
